We all know that existing game mechanics could always use a bit more refinement and bug squashing. But what are some new game mechanics which would you would like to see in X4? Here's my list

1. Salvaging. Not just picking up inventory drops, but actually cutting up the wrecked hulls left behind after battles, to harvest hull parts and other wares. NPC salvagers would roam around also to help clean up the wreckage left behind. Also NPC bailing when attacked by other NPCs, with bailed ships being picked up by NPC salvagers if the player is not quick enough. Player owned ships operated by NPCs with low morale would have a chance to bail when attacked.
+1

I would really like this feature. This could also be another way to get parts for modifications, as an alternative to missions & ventures (low chances for rare items) and be another reason for exploring dangerous regions. (And maybe we could get some hybrid/kitbash ships for salvaging :) )
It could also support a future pirate economy if you can get back hull parts and/or refined metals.

Maybe the mining mechanics could be recycled and modified, they seem pretty similar at a first glance. Just change the color effect of the mining laser and go. And all the wrecks would finally have a purpose instead of being deathtraps while using the spacesuit.

1) Move the damn HQ.
2) Deconstructing ships in SY/Wharfs for resources.
3) Proper pirate economy (loot, boarding, pirate ship buidling stations instead of spawning out of thin air).
4) Reverse engineering of blueprints (improtant for pirate gameplay).
5) More HQ interiors with useful fnctions (e.g. Representative embassy, training academy, black market corner).
6) Factions uniforms and dress codes (no more hoodies for my employees).
7) Buying plaint mods from traders.
8) More direct player war interactions (e.g. donating ships, stations).
9) Diplomacy (negotiating or buying peace, declaring war, so I don't have to "grind down" from +25 rank to minus rank).

I would like to see either one of theese two things:

1) When starting a new game, there is an additional option/game start that will create a new unique random universe (layout).

2) Extend the wormhole-"mechanic", so that it works like in EVE Online, where when you enter a whormhole you get into a seperate every-changing randomly connected network of sectors where only periodically and with luck you will find again exit-connections that return you to the "known" universe sectors.
